Sofiane Feghouli’s move to Galatasaray is very close
According to NTVSpor, Sofiane Feghouli is set to fly out to Istanbul today ahead of a transfer to Galatasaray.
Feghouli joined West Ham from Valencia for a free transfer last summer ahead of the club’s move to the London Stadium but the Algerian winger failed to impress in his time at the Hammers like other signings in the same window such as Simone Zaza and Jonathan Calleri.
The 27-year-old only scored four goals last season whilst assisting three in 27 appearances, 11 of these appearances were off the bench.
The recent arrival of Marko Arnautovic at West Ham from Stoke has pushed Feghouli down the pecking order behind the new Austrian and Andre Ayew so he needs this move away if he wants game-time.
There was an altercation between West Ham and Feghouli, which delayed his move to Turkey, about the reported signing-on-fee which the player thought he was owed by the club but now these problems look solved and Feghouli will have his medical today.
The fee is a reported £4m which seems to be very low for a player like Feghouli, especially in this current transfer market.
